     I’m really keen to see the new Morgan Freeman movie ‘Invictus’.     The film tells the inspiring true story of how Nelson Mandela joined forces with the captain of South Africa’s rugby team, Francois Pienaar, to help unite their country.   Newly elected President Mandela knows his nation remains racially and economically divided in the wake of apartheid.  Believing he can bring his people together through the universal language of sport, Mandela rallies South Africa’s underdog rugby team as they make an unlikely run to the 1995 World Cup Championship match.  Sounds fab and I love watching Morgan Freeman, he is just brilliant as an actor.

    I did manage to get to see the 3D Avatar movie just over a week ago and I have to say it is absolutely amazing!  Definitely worth watching.   Avatar is the story of an ex-Marine who finds himself thrust into hostilities on an alien planet filled with exotic life forms. As an Avatar, a human mind in an alien body, he finds himself torn between two worlds, in a desperate fight for his own survival and that of the indigenous people.  I can certainly see why it’s the biggest box office seller of all time, it is truly stunning!   Try and catch it if you can before the run at the cinema ends.

   Another film that I think is definately worth seeing (I thoroughly enjoyed it, probably because of Robert Downey Jr. yummy) is Sherlock Holmes.  In a dynamic new portrayal of Sir Arthur Conan Doyle’s most famous characters, “Sherlock Holmes” sends Holmes and his stalwart partner Watson on their latest challenge. Revealing fighting skills as lethal as his legendary intellect, Holmes will battle as never before to bring down a new nemesis and unravel a deadly plot that could destroy the country.  The effects are brilliant and the banter between Holmes and Watson is just hilarious!
